Output 23c65893993f4cc4d22e97d41e23e9a9933df804b4258449537a2b448cbc6c7b:1

value
6072314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2eac28290d04abd5c70b32c7aeb9c9b49bef63f OP_EQUAL
address
3J13S5z81Lc69kNjjgT8x8cfaMP68DwKAz
transaction
23c65893993f4cc4d22e97d41e23e9a9933df804b4258449537a2b448cbc6c7b
spent
true